Also known as: Bronchial Asthma, Reactive Airway Disease (RAD)
Asthma is a chronic inflammatory disease of the airways characterized by recurrent episodes of reversible airflow obstruction, bronchial hyperresponsiveness, and airway inflammation. These episodes manifest as wheezing, breathlessness, chest tightness, and coughing, particularly at night or in the early morning. It affects individuals of all ages and, while manageable, can significantly impact quality of life if not properly controlled.
Asthma develops from a complex interplay of genetic predisposition and environmental factors. Genetic factors include a family history of asthma or atopy (a predisposition to develop allergic diseases). Environmental triggers often initiate or exacerbate symptoms. These include exposure to allergens (pollen, dust mites, pet dander, molds), irritants (tobacco smoke, air pollution, chemical fumes), respiratory viral infections (especially in childhood), certain medications (NSAIDs, beta-blockers), and occupational exposures. Lifestyle factors like obesity and early life events suchations as preterm birth are also implicated.
The core pathophysiology of asthma involves chronic airway inflammation, leading to bronchial hyperresponsiveness and reversible airflow obstruction. Allergen or irritant exposure triggers an immune response, primarily involving T-helper type 2 (Th2) lymphocytes, mast cells, and eosinophils. Asthma is a global health problem, affecting an estimated 300 million people worldwide. Prevalence varies regionally but is generally higher in developed countries. In the United States, approximately 8-10% of the population is affected. It commonly develops in childhood, with a peak incidence before age 5, but can also manifest in adulthood. Before puberty, boys are more commonly affected; however, in adulthood, asthma prevalence is higher in women.

Complete Blood Count (CBC)
Type: Blood Test
Purpose: To assess for eosinophilia, which can indicate allergic inflammation, although not specific to asthma.
Expected Findings: May show elevated eosinophil count.
Interpretation: Eosinophilia supports an allergic or inflammatory component, but normal findings do not rule out asthma. Serum Immunoglobulin E (IgE)
Type: Blood Test
Purpose: To measure total IgE levels, often elevated in allergic asthma.
Expected Findings: Elevated total IgE.
Interpretation: High IgE levels suggest an allergic predisposition and can guide treatment options (e.g., omalizumab). Allergy Skin Prick Test or Specific IgE (RAST) Test
Type: Skin Test / Blood Test
Purpose: To identify specific environmental allergens that trigger asthma symptoms.
Expected Findings: Positive reactions (wheal and flare for skin test, elevated specific IgE for RAST) to common allergens.
Interpretation: Identification of specific allergens helps patients implement avoidance strategies and may guide immunotherapy.
Chest X-ray
Purpose: To rule out other lung diseases or complications that mimic asthma or coexist with it (e.g., pneumonia, pneumothorax, foreign body aspiration, congestive heart failure).
Typical Findings: Often normal in stable asthma. May show hyperinflation (flattened diaphragms, increased retrosternal air space) in chronic or severe cases.
Clinical Importance: Crucial for differential diagnosis and identifying acute complications during an exacerbation.

The prognosis for asthma is generally good with proper management. Many children outgrow asthma or experience significant remission by adulthood, though symptoms can recur later in life. For others, it remains a chronic condition requiring ongoing management. With effective treatment, most individuals can achieve good control, maintain normal activity levels, and avoid severe exacerbations. Poorly controlled asthma can lead to frequent exacerbations, hospitalizations, irreversible airway remodeling, and in rare cases, death.
